[sblock=History]

Edmond Deathbane was born into forgotten noble family turned merchants for money and then ruined by amoral competition using less then honorable methods. For as long as he can remember he was poor and perpetually on the verge of starving. Finally, they really started starving as his parents will to live broke and they stopped even trying. They lived off streets, begging (Edmond more then they) and picking up scraps. One night in the middle of the winter, Edmond woke up; unable to feel the warmth of his parents he slept between. He still felt the bodies, but no heat. Fearing the worst he threw blankets off and lighted a lantern. His parents stirred and then rose, eyes shining yellow in the light, faces contorting in parody of smile, sharp teeth visible with long tongue licking cracked lips. “Come, son, come to your mom.” one of new ghouls called.
Terrified beyond belief, Edmond bolted through the sewers that were his home for past several years and didn't stop until he was outside, shivering on the snow under clear winter sky. Finally, practically dead from fear, exhaustion and cold, he stumbled into Little Lamms orphanage.

It went well for some time, until Lamm learned that he was child of noble parents (even destitude). He tortured Edmond to tell him where is his family secret cache and to lead him down into the sewers to hidden treasures of lost civilizations Lamm believed Edmond knew because of his life under the city. That went on for several days until finally Lamm was convinced that Edmond knew nothing. By that time he was on the brink of death, but he lived.

His will to live proved stronger then shock of loosing everything, his parents were burden for him as they didn't want to live anymore, but he sustained them out of love. Now that it was taken away in worse possible way, he took to helping others avoid same fate. He grew up strong, his intimate knowledge of sewers and less reputable parts of town helping ferret out any threat to poor that might have appeared.

In the orphanage he learned the value of group effort. He was never good with others, partially because he felt different, partly because he was strong AND smart, something both orphanage bullies and smart kids resented. Edmond used his strength to protect latter from former, but only rarely would he get the thanks he felt he deserved.

He grew up lonely and hurt, his frustration pent up and only rarely would he let it out in fighting bullies or occasional cruel citizen that hurt one of "his" mates. He learned how to read and write and would spend hours in public library (that is, when he wouldn’t prowl back streets searching for trouble). He would help in orphanage when he was there, but he preferred quiet solitude of library.

As he was nearing his 15th birthday on his way back to orphanage he spotted an older priest in a side ally surrounded with young thugs he knew from the streets, leader of which was Esteban ‘Backbreaker’ Soller. He challenged them with his usual club in hands, but was overwhelmed. As he was thrown down his frustration finally blew in display of magic and next kick that came his way was met with glowing hand touch that drained all strength from the kicker.

The hand immediately re-glowed and thugs soon found their courage shattered and ran. All except the one touched earlier. Edmond got up, more confused then hurt. He was helped by old priest he saved and on his urging waited for guards to arrive. Edmond’s hand stopped glowing after fight was finished and he felt suddenly exhausted. Old priest (holy brother Benjamin Flamebearer) explained the situation to the guards and lead Edmond to his temple.

Once there he explained now worried youngling that displays of magic in public are dangerous business and that he needs to be tested for heresy and possesion. At this time, Edmond decided he had enough and tried to get away, but temple guards stopped him. Soon he was tested and it was concluded that his magic came naturally. Given his physique he would be more fit as a soldier, but as magic users need to be trained he was taken to a tutor instead. As they were kinder and offered more in ways of learning, Edmond remained within church and grew strong in the Light.

For a year he studied magic under Sargath the Slow, an old sorcerer prone to long theoretical discussions. According to his tutor, he was hopeless as a sorcerer as he could not unlock any more spells that he tried to teach him. He was also constantly harrased by Lamm as "nobody leaves Lamms orphanage" and he avoided going out alone.

Luckily there was a knight supervising soldier training that had some experience with combat magic. He contacted his superior and Edmond was soon transferred to an outpost little out of the Korvosa. He was told that he will receive training in how to best use his magic in combination with melee combat. This training was done by elven sword master. After additional two years of martial training he was sent on a mission of escorting his prelate Julius Brightshield back into Korvosa. Now accomplished soldier, Edmond is eager to test his mettle against any and all opponents he might meet.

He also eagerly awaits new encounters with thugs of backstreets, quite sure that at least ‘The Backbreaker’ harbors a grudge and that Lamm will remember him and try to make him pay for his "desertion".

In the church he learned a lot about undead and knew exactly what befell his parents. They are probably destroyed by now, but he knows not for certain. All he knows is that he will do his utmost best to prevent that from happening to others. He will spend his money on poor, bring children to orphanage and kill undead on sight. For that purpose he always carries some holy water and things needed for last rites in addition to his usual guissarme. Also, he carries one or two sweets when child needs to be mollified enough to come with him. He learned a lot, but most of it is focused into killing things instead of spreading knowledge.

Edmond is very young man that has seen horrors fit for much older soldier. He is considerate and gentle only toward children and very old people. All others receive gruff front or outright violence depending on situation. Special hatred in his heart is reserved for undead although he didn’t have any encounters with them since his parents’ death. After being promoted to soldier of Light he tattooed three blood red tears under his left eye.

He is lean from his years of food deprivation, but strong. Hunger left him little bit on the ugly side as his shoulders are little bit stooped and his face drawn taut. He tries to mollify this with thin beard framing his face and long hair.
